Sowing dates
Adenium swazicum, a member of the Apocynaceae family, is a slow-growing succulent prized for its thickened caudex. Propagation is primarily achieved through seeds, which should be fresh to ensure high germination rates.
The sowing process is best initiated in spring to capitalize on increased daylight intensity. The ideal germination temperature ranges between +25°C and +30°C to trigger active growth.
A well-draining substrate composed of perlite, vermiculite, and coco coir is essential. Seeds should be sown on the surface or lightly covered to maintain consistent moisture.
Using a humidity dome or plastic cover is crucial for the first two weeks of development. Proper ventilation should be provided once the sprouts emerge to prevent damping-off diseases.
Transplanting seedlings to individual pots should be done cautiously once they have developed a robust root system. Care must be taken not to damage the delicate taproot during the transition.
Growing requirements
Native to the arid regions of Eswatini and South Africa, this species thrives under intense sunlight. Full sun exposure is mandatory for maintaining a compact shape and encouraging blooming.
The soil must be highly porous to ensure rapid drainage. A mixture designed for cacti, supplemented with coarse grit or crushed volcanic rock, provides the best structural support for the roots.
Watering frequency should be determined by the soil moisture level. The substrate should be completely dry before re-watering, especially during the active growing season.
Winter dormancy requires a drastic reduction in water and cooler temperatures, ideally around +12°C to +15°C. This period is vital for the plant's metabolic health and blooming success.
Fertilization with a balanced, low-nitrogen liquid fertilizer is recommended during the summer. Over-fertilization should be avoided to prevent leggy growth and tissue softness.
Main diseases and pests
Root rot, often caused by waterlogging, remains the primary threat to Adenium swazicum. Preventing stagnant water in the pot is the most effective cultural control method.
Spider mites and mealybugs are the most common pests, particularly when humidity is too low. Early detection and treatment with systemic insecticides are necessary to preserve the plant's health.
Fungal infections can also occur if air circulation is insufficient. Ensuring the plant is kept in a well-ventilated area helps mitigate the risk of pathogen accumulation.
If an infestation is detected, physical removal followed by localized treatment is recommended. Quarantine procedures are essential for any new plant introduced to a collection.
- Use clean, sterilized tools for any pruning tasks.
- Maintain consistent, well-lit conditions throughout the year.
- Avoid overhead irrigation to minimize leaf and stem infections.
